[51648] "Bangor Daily News [Bangor, Maine], 16 November 2012": "Franklin - Loretta 'Retta' L. Bradbury, 77, died Nov. 14, 2012, surrounded by her loving family at her home. She was born Feb. 26, 1935, in Bar Harbor, daughter of Nehum and Alva (Brown) Bragdon. Loretta grew up in Bar Harbor and attended Bar Harbor schools. In 1981, Loretta married Charles Bradbury and moved to Franklin where she resided up until her death. Loretta will always be remembered for her beautiful smile, her great sense of humor, and her love for her children and animals. Her children where her best friends. She enjoyed gardening, long walks with her children and her yearly winter visits to Florida. Loretta will be greatly missed by her family and her many friends. She is survived by her husband of 31 years, Charles 'Charlie' W. Bradbury; one son, Allan Wentworth of Bar Harbor; five daughters, Sharon Leitz and husband, Roy Sr., of Fort Myers, Fla., Rosemary Hokenson of Las Vegas, Linda Gardner and husband, Bobby, of Kershaw, S.C., Loretta Kundert and husband, Richard, of McEwin, Tenn., and Ellen Wentworth and partner, Charlie Murphy, of Franklin; two stepdaughters, Brenda L. Dickens and husband, John, of Eastbrook, and Irene V. Grant and husband, Pete, of Kenduskeag; 11 grandchildren, seven great-grandchildren; three brothers, Robert, Herbert and Elmer; and four sisters, Sandra, Alva, Isabelle and Agnes."

[7163] Jairus was a sea captain. Mark E. Honey, Meadowview Apts. - #21, Ellsworth, ME 04605 states (1/96) that Jairus married Hannah Atkins, and that their dau. Elizabeth m. Daniel Leach. Jairus' dates are from Penobscot VR. Jairus m. Hannah Atkins 23 (?) Sept 1806. Jairus farmed on Lot 60 in the John Peters survey. He became owner of the site of Dunbar's Store at the Rts. 166/199 intersection, which he leased in 1856 to Taylor Wardwell for a store. In 1865 a Jairus Dunbar of Penobscot (Post Office address North Castine) was taxed $1.00 for a carriage valued at $60.00. In 1866, a Jairus was taxed $1.00 for a carriage. [5646] Olga ("Helena") was regent for her son after her husband's death until her own. Her conversion and baptism marked the first step in establishing Byzantine religious and cultural domination of Russia. Prior to her baptism she was a cruel woman who slaughtered opponents. http://www.guide2womenleaders.com/womeninpower/Womeninpower03.htm states "In 957, she was baptized while on a trip to Constantinople. Although she worked hard to persuade other Russians to adopt her new faith, the mass conversion of Russians to Christianity did not occur until after the baptism in 988 of her grandson, Grand Prince Vladimir."
